Default coilover issues

So I bought some bc racing coils and I lifted the car on my lift so I could adjust them. But it seems that the left side when I lower it to the height I want the spring can move freely. the right side doesn't do this. Is this an issue or will it b ok when I take it off the lift?

You're probably adjsuting the spring perch for height adjusment.

You need to adjust it at the lower mount. Loosen the lower ring and turn the whole shock into our out-of the lower mount.

Don't use the spring adjustment for height adjusment.
